Understanding Remote Car Keys
Remote car keys, typically known as key fobs, come in various kinds. The most typically recognized types include:
Basic Remote Keys: These generally allow users to open the car door and in some cases utilize features like panic alarms.Transponder Keys: These keys include a chip that interacts with the car's ignition system. It's crucial for beginning the vehicle, including an additional layer of security.Smart Keys: These sophisticated devices enable for keyless entry and ignition. Numerous aspects can demand the replacement of a remote car key:
Loss: Losing a key can posture considerable hassle and security problems.Damage: Frequent use can cause wear and tear, triggering malfunction.Battery Failure: Remote keys work on batteries, and a dead battery may stop the key from working.Shows Issues: If the key is not set correctly or ends up being unpaired with the vehicle, it may need replacement.

The Remote Car Key Replacement Process
The process for changing a remote car key can vary based on the type of key and the vehicle's maker. Nevertheless, typically, it follows these key steps:
Identifying the Key Type: Determine the specific kind of key your vehicle utilizes (basic remote, transponder, or smart key).
Locating the Right Replacement:
Visit Dealership: Contacting the dealership is frequently the most uncomplicated technique, although this can be more costly.Auto Locksmith: A qualified auto locksmith professional can supply a more affordable option and frequently has the devices required to program the key.Online Retailers: Many online platforms offer replacement keys, though purchasing from unverified sources might lead to compatibility concerns.
Configuring the Key: Many modern remote keys need shows, which normally can be done by professionals. If you choose to do it yourself, make certain to consult your vehicle's manual.
Evaluating the Key: Once replaced and configured, it's crucial to test all functions of the brand-new key, including opening doors and beginning the engine.

The replacement procedure can take anywhere from a few minutes to several hours, depending on the key type and programs requirements.
2. Can I replace my remote car key myself?
While some fundamental remote keys can be replaced quickly, transponder and smart keys typically need shows, finest managed by experts.
3. Exist any threats related to buying keys online?
Yes, purchasing keys online can lead to compatibility concerns, particularly if the seller is undependable. Always make sure the key matches your vehicle's specifications.
4. What should I do if my remote key is not working?
First, examine the battery. If the battery is operational, consult your vehicle handbook or an expert for fixing or replacement.
5. Is it possible to discover lost keys without replacement?
While there are technologies for tracking products, the efficiency varies. If the key is lost, replacement is generally more sensible.
